PCBot (4 / 7 stap)

Stap 4: Printer test


Downloaden de printer bibliotheek

De bibliotheek van GitHub downloaden en kopiëren van de bestanden op de Edison.

U kunt ook git de bibliotheek downloaden rechtstreeks naar de Edison-bestuur.

 git clone <a href="https://github.com/adafruit/Python-Thermal-Printer" rel="nofollow">https://github.com/adafruit/Python-Thermal-Printer</a> 

De UART0 seriële poort openen

de GPIO van de edison zijn standaard uitgeschakeld.

U kunt ze inschakelen door te programmeren van de edison via de Arduino IDE, of met behulp van de MRAA bibliotheek beschikbaar voor verschillende programmeertalen.

Open inschakelen de UART0 poort, TX RX op het edison breakout board, in te openen een Python shell de thermische en schrijven:

 import mraa x=mraa.Uart(0) 

Installeren van PYserial

u zult pySerial bibliotheek de edison verbinden met de printer. Eenmaal aangesloten op het internet uitsluitend stormloop

 pip install pyserial 

Eerste test van de printer

Nu is het tijd om te testen of alles correct functioneert.

Eerst en vooral ervoor zorgen u hebben sommige papier in de printer, de juiste manier geplaatst op. Ga vervolgens in de map van de Python-Thermal-Printer en uitvoeren van de printertest.py

 cd Python-Thermal-Printer<br>python printertest.py 

De printer moet nu worden uitgevoerd door een test-print.

Als iets niet werkt, ga terug en zorg ervoor dat u alle stappen correct hebben gevolgd.

Gerelateerde Artikelen